Output 134420a562c53fcc05760644b7176b8118c359e6e8c0dc41ca80bf530534830c:1

value
577017
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e3ae6524c81485ca5c803f8e8b27049b3286211 OP_EQUAL
address
3G7fFGvgNwz2YRiixEiRviEnugTTsw3hBg
transaction
134420a562c53fcc05760644b7176b8118c359e6e8c0dc41ca80bf530534830c
spent
true